Timezone in Protivanov
Protivanov is located in the Europe/Prague timezone, which has a UTC offset of +1 hour during standard time. When daylight saving time is in effect, typically from the last Sunday in March to the last Sunday in October, the offset changes to UTC +2 hours. This means that during the summer months, Protivanov is an hour ahead of its standard time, allowing for longer evening daylight.
